The Volkswagen Jetta GLI 40th anniversary edition is here, and it's a familiar sight from a familiar company. But let me tell you, this car is anything but ordinary. It's got that classic phrase "if you ain't cheating, you ain't trying" written all over it. And boy, does it try hard.

Under the hood, you'll find a 2.0L turbocharged 4-cylinder engine that pumps out a respectable 228 horsepower and 258 lb-ft of torque. It's the same engine we've seen before, but that doesn't make it any less exciting. This car feels old school, and that's a good thing. Sedans may be phasing out, but the GLI is here to remind us why we fell in love with them in the first place.

Inside, you'll find a nostalgic infotainment system that takes you back to a simpler time. No fancy touch screens here, just good old-fashioned buttons. The seats, custom for the 40th anniversary edition, are comfortable and stylish. And let's not forget about the exterior. With its cement gray color, black wheels, and that signature red lipsti stick, this car looks cool as hell.

But what about the driving experience? Well, let me tell you, it's a blast. The GLI handles well, with plenty of power and a nice exhaust note. The manual transmission is smooth and easy to use, and the car feels planted on the road. It's the kind of car that puts a smile on your face and makes you forget about all the SUVs taking over the world.

Now, I know some of you might be thinking, "Why bother with a sedan when you can get an SUV?" Well, let me tell you, there's something special about a sedan. And the GLI is the perfect example of that. It's practical enough for everyday use, but it still has that sporty edge that makes driving fun. So if you're in the market for a family sedan that's a little bit different, the Volkswagen Jetta GLI 40th anniversary edition might just be the car for you.
